Let's apply
Gadfly to visualize the histogram we made in the Using DataFrames section of Chapter 8, I/O, Networking, and Parallel Computing, when examining the quality of wine samples:
# see code in Chapter 8\DataFrames.jl:
using Gadfly
p = plot(df_quality, x="qual", y="no",
Geom.bar(),Guide.title("Class distributions (\"quality\")"))
draw(PNG(14cm,10cm),p)This produces the following output:
